Policy
The infection control team should be responsible for surveillance activities in identified areas
of the hospital.

Responsibility
HIC committee/ HIC team

Procedure (Refer HIC Manual)


 Surveillance activities should be appropriately directed towards the identified high
risk areas.
 Collection of surveillance data should be an ongoing process.
 Verification of data should be done by the infection control team on regular basis.
 In case of notifiable disease, the relevant information should be passed to PIED Cell
(Prevention of Epidemics And Infectious Disease Cell)
 Scope of surveillance activities incorporates tracking and analyzing of infection risks,
rates & trends. It should also include monitoring the effectiveness of housekeeping
services.

 Surveillance activities include monitoring the compliance with hand hygiene


guidelines. This shall be done at a minimum once every month using modified WHO
hand hygiene observation tool.
